2006 Fiat Strada vs. 1994 Rover 400

To start off, 2006 Fiat Strada is newer by 12 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1994 Rover 400.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1994 Rover 400 would be higher. At 1,769 cc (4 cylinders), 1994 Rover 400 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Fiat Strada (100 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 12 more horse power than 1994 Rover 400. (88 HP @ 4300 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Fiat Strada should accelerate faster than 1994 Rover 400.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Fiat Strada weights approximately 35 kg more than 1994 Rover 400.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1994 Rover 400 (180 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 40 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Fiat Strada. (140 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 1994 Rover 400 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Fiat Strada.
